* ''VideoGame/{{A3}}'' has Itaru Chigasaki, an avid gamer who often tries to avoid any form of physical activities. He struggles with action scenes and gets quickly winded in physical exercises. For instance, he comes out as a loser in ''Walk with Me, Talk with Me''.
** Tsumugi Tsukioka is notorious for being stiff and clumsy, which hits him hard when he has to perform in sports-adjacent plays such as ''Dance with Butterfly''. The N backstage series of said play is mainly him struggling at the gym, including falling flat on his face right after getting on the trampoline. He later fails to stop bouncing and get off it too.
** Homare Arisugawa's job as a poet adds to the notion that he is this, but he ultimately subverts the trope. In Tasuku's [Spirited Flat Serve] backstage, Homare has attempted to lie his way out of a tennis game by claiming to be this, but Izumi does not believe him. And it turns out that he does so because he has set up a potential chaos with his idea of combining tennis with acting. In fact, Homare is an experienced ballroom dancer with a solid core to boot. While not to Tasuku's extent, Homare actually knows about muscle training well enough to guide Winter Troupe through the gym for ''Dance with Butterfly'' [[spoiler:and give Yuki and Muku muscle training sessions to prepare them for a St Flora choir competition in ''Spotlight: Tsukushi High and St Flora'']].

* Misaki, of ''Literature/GirlsKingdom'', knows she's a terrible athlete, as is her friend Kirara. So, when Kirara challenges Minako, who is stated to be a world class volleyball player, to a game against her and Misaki in order to get her to agree to a sponsorship deal with Kagura, her reaction is [[ThisIsGonnaSuck pretty predictable]]. The game itself is pretty predictable as well, with the horribly unathletic (and too short) duo only scoring a point because Minako's first serve landed out of bounds. The rest of the time, they're seriously considering whether they should try to return Minako's extremely powerful hits, with the usual answer being no. Eventually, Kirara tries to use one arm extended to her side to return a serve, and ends up on the ground clutching said arm, lucky she didn't break it. Minako calls the game off after that, concerned about their safety since Kirara pulled such a stupid, dangerous move.

* ''VideoGame/GalaxyAngelII'': Kahlua Marjoram is of the SquishyWizard variety, as while she's a powerful magic user, she's also the least athletic among the Rune Angels, frequently seen gasping for air if the team has to run somewhere. She's seen multiple times being trained in the Luxiole's gym, either assisted by Mimolette or another Angel Wing member, trying to get fit again on the treadmill or doing crunches.
